Once you have the data, all roads become unlocked! #punIntended From CityMapper: First we built an app to help you get around town, using open data. But we found the data needed fixing, so we built tools to do so. We also built tools to analyse the data and learned a lot about how people are moving around. When we studied the existing public transit routes, we realised that they don’t always serve people best, nor evolve quickly enough to accommodate changes in the city. We built an ultimate tool (codenamed: Simcity) to evaluate routes utilising our demand data and routing. We found we can figure out how to improve existing routes in all of our cities. We can also identify new and better routes. ... We’ve helped people figure out which bus to take. When it arrives. How long it takes. When to get off. Now it’s inevitable that we help make them work better. We don’t have to do it all ourselves, we’re glad to partner with others. We built an easy to use app by being users ourselves. So we feel the best way to build software for buses is to run buses ourselves. And learn from running some public experiments.

Citymapper moves beyond its current focus of 'just' getting us and continuously improving the best public transport data by launching a temporary free bus service in London. CMX1 will run on May 9 and 10 on a Circulator route around Blackfriars and Waterloo bridge. And the bus is of course not your standard bus but full of little tech details.
